It was interesting to read the chart showing 28% of world manufacturing is done in China vs. 16% in the USA. While at first that statistic seems alarming, from a U.S. consumer's point of view, China's lead is far less significant because the lion's share of what Americans spend is on US goods and services. I found some 2016 Bureau of Labor Statistics data on U.S. household expenditures and there's a lot of interesting stuff to examine there. Here's a summary of the major spending categories. These are expenditures that exclude the paying of taxes which were $17,353 -- and would be the second leading category if Taxes was included. Social security payments are part of the personal insurance and pensions segment. This is based on a household with annual income of $74,664 and 2.5 people in the family, 1.9 cars, and 1.3 earners. While food is a big Chinese product, particularly for Asian Americans, and the making of clothes & shoes (apparel) is also a high point, Chinese are lacking in big categories such as cars where the Japanese and Germans excel. Another point to keep in mind is that the mark up of Chinese goods is tremendous, enabling Target, Walmart, Amazon, and the rest of the retailers to make a handy profit which, in part, produces jobs.
